RULE 802. CERTIFICATIONS, ACKNOWLEDGEMENTS, AGREEMENTS AND REPRESENTATIONS.

[Adopted effective May 31, 2002. Effective dates of amendments: September 9, 2002; July 21, 2003; December 15, 2003; September 30, 2010; July 18, 2012; and December 15, 2017.]

(a) The electronic filing of a Form 7-R for registration as an FCM, RFED, SD, MSP, IB, CPO and CTA or for exemption from registration as an IB, CPO and CTA pursuant to CFTC Regulation 30.5 is deemed to constitute the applicant's applicable certifications, representations, acknowledgements, authorizations and agreements contained in the Form 7-R;

(b) The electronic filing of a Form 8-R for registration as an FB or FT is deemed to constitute the applicant's applicable certifications, acknowledgements, authorizations and agreements contained in the Form 8-R;

(c) The electronic filing of a Form 8-R for an AP, Forex AP, Swap AP, principal or FTOE is deemed to constitute the sponsor's applicable certifications, acknowledgements and agreements contained in the Form 8-R;

(d) The electronic verification by an individual of the information contained in the Form 8-R constitutes the applicant's, principal's or FTOE's applicable certifications, acknowledgements, authorizations and agreements contained in the Form 8-R; and

(e) The electronic filing of a Form 8-T, 7-W or an update to the Form 7-R or 8-R is deemed to constitute the sponsor's, applicant's or registrant's applicable certifications, and acknowledgements contained in the Form 8-T, 7-W or an update to the Form 7-R or 8-R.

(f) Retention of Records. In accordance with Commission Regulation 1.31, FCM, RFED, SD, MSP, IB, CTA, CPO, LTM, FB and FT applicants and registrants and their sponsors, if applicable, applicants for exemption from registration as an IB, CPO or CTA pursuant to CFTC Regulation 30.5 and IBs, CPOs and CTAs confirmed as exempt from registration pursuant to CFTC Regulation 30.5 must retain such records as are necessary to support the certifications required by this Rule.
